Ideal Humidity Levels for Magnolia 'Betty'

Recommended Humidity Range 🌧️

For your Magnolia 'Betty' to thrive, aim for a relative humidity level between 40% and 60%. This range is crucial for promoting healthy growth and vibrant flowering.

Humidity levels below 40% can lead to leaf drop and diminished flowering, while levels above 60% may invite fungal diseases and other moisture-related problems. Keeping an eye on these levels is key to your plant's success.

Strategies for Boosting Humidity

Humidifiers and Their Use 🌬️

Humidifiers are a fantastic way to maintain the ideal humidity for your Magnolia 'Betty'. You can choose between cool mist and warm mist options, each serving to increase moisture in the air effectively.

For best results, position the humidifier near your plant. This localized approach ensures that the humidity directly benefits your Magnolia, promoting healthy growth and vibrant blooms.

Grouping Plants Together 🌱

Another effective strategy is to group your plants together. This not only creates a visually appealing display but also increases localized humidity through the natural process of transpiration.

When grouping plants, ensure there’s adequate airflow. This balance helps maximize humidity retention while preventing mold and mildew from developing.

Pebble Trays and Water Features πŸ’§

Using pebble trays is a simple yet effective method to boost humidity. Fill a shallow tray with pebbles and water, then place your plant pot on top. This setup allows for gradual evaporation, enhancing the moisture around your Magnolia.

Incorporating water features, like small fountains or decorative bowls, can also elevate humidity levels. The gentle movement of water increases evaporation, creating a more humid microclimate for your plant.

Misting Techniques 🌫️

Misting your Magnolia 'Betty' can provide an immediate boost in humidity. Aim to lightly mist the leaves 1-2 times a week, being careful not to over-saturate them.

The best time for misting is early morning. This timing allows for evaporation throughout the day, helping to prevent mold growth and keeping your plant healthy.

Strategies for Reducing Humidity

Ventilation Techniques 🌬️

Good airflow is essential for preventing excessive humidity buildup around your Magnolia 'Betty'. Opening windows or using fans can help circulate air, creating a more balanced environment for your plant.

Choosing the Right Potting Mix πŸͺ΄

Selecting a well-draining potting soil is crucial to avoid water retention that can lead to high humidity levels. Look for mixes that incorporate perlite or sand, as these components enhance drainage and keep the roots healthy.

Avoiding Overwatering πŸš«πŸ’§

To maintain optimal humidity, allow the top inch of soil to dry out before re-watering. Be vigilant for signs of overwatering, such as yellowing leaves and root rot, which can worsen humidity issues and threaten your plant's health.

Monitoring Humidity

πŸ“ Tools for Measuring Humidity

To keep your Magnolia 'Betty' thriving, accurate humidity measurement is key. Digital hygrometers are your best bet for precise readings, allowing you to monitor the environment effectively.

Position the hygrometer near your plant to get localized humidity data. This way, you can quickly adjust care based on the specific conditions surrounding your Magnolia.

🌬️ Signs of Low or High Humidity in Magnolia 'Betty'

Recognizing the signs of humidity imbalance is crucial for your plant's health. Low humidity often manifests as leaf drop, browning edges, and poor flowering, signaling that your Magnolia needs more moisture.

Conversely, high humidity can lead to mold growth, leaf spots, and wilting, even if you're watering adequately. Keeping an eye on these indicators will help you maintain the ideal environment for your Magnolia 'Betty'.
